Transaction df109a43a29113888c8f81773d5f168cca2e799336db498826812796cec9f00f
1 Input
1 Output
-
df109a43a29113888c8f81773d5f168cca2e799336db498826812796cec9f00f:0
- value
- 160539
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f7fe4fae96a71db8dbc5ee299df46a65a5365e1
- address
- bc1qhal7f7hfdfcahrdutm3fnh6x5ed9xe0pcnrfaq